Pranab visits Gujarat for presidential campaign

User Rating:  / 0
PoorBest 

Gujarat Global News Network, Ahmedabad

UPA Presidential candidate Pranab Mukherjee was in Ahmedabad today as part of his tour of the country in the run up to the presidential elections. Mukherjee met congress MLA and MPs at the GPCC headquarters in Ahmedabad.

Talking to the media, the congress veteran recalled the time when he represented Gujarat in the Rajya Sabha in 1981-87.  It was then that he became the Finance Minister for the first time in the Indira Gandhi cabinet and presented his first budget in 1982–83.

Mukherjee refrained to comment on the BJP’s decision to file an election petition against his nomination. He said every political party has the right to decide its course of action. On the possibility of TMC’s support to his candidature, Mukherjee said that the elections are on 19th and there is enough time in between.

On his arrival at the GPCC headquarters in Ahmedabad, Mukherjee was virtually mobbed by Congress workers. While the police tried their best to keep party workers at safe distance, when an overenthusiastic congress worker got too close, a visibly angry Mukherjee didn’t think twice before pushing him aside.
